Is it easy to adjust the draw length?

Love mine!! You can adjust the draw length by up toa half inchwithouta press, otherwise you need to put in a new module on a press. I think the Instinct is a GREAT bow for the price. Very easy to shoot, quiet, and fast enough for me..I look forward to more great bows from Bear.
